Party strategists argued that labor s bolder advocacy of a socialist program could bring about a realignment of Irish politics which for decades has been dominated by two essentially conservative parties. In the vote however the party won five less seats than the 22 it won in the last election in 1965. Many voters particularly in Rural areas appeared to have been frightened off by its socialist rhetoric. By contrast in Dublin three left Wing labovites won seats but All were also television personalities. Most important of the three television labovites is Conor cruise o Brien a former unofficial in the Congo and until recently Albert Schweitzer pro Fessor of humanities at new York University. A gifted con rovers palist or. O Brien is certain to add zest to debates in the Dail. He professed Friday not to be downhearted by ii vote. Alt the Young people swinging towards be declared. The once traditional issues of Irish of the Island the troubles of the 1920 a the treaty and so on hardly came up at All in the Campaign. The one exception was the language Issue. Fine Gael came out for an end to compulsory education in gaelic but the Issue did not make a major Impact on the vote. Schreyer said that Basic tax Reform and the removal of of the most serious inequities in the provincial tax system would have to be instituted before an nip government could undertake major programs involving Large new expenditures of Public funds. To increase taxes on the present fiscal base would Only compound the injustices already burdening the majority of Manitoba taxpayers. Or. Schreyer said an nip government would commit itself to pressing Ottawa heavily to get moving on Broad Reform measures along the lines of the principles set Down in the Carter commission report. This would enable individual provinces to avoid suffering a relative disadvantage by proceeding with certain Reform while other provinces continue to lure capital and Industry of the old till splash.
